Average Monthly Sunshine in Rosevears
When exploring climate, sunlight hours tell an important story. This page shows the total number of hours of direct sunlight per month and the average hours per day in Rosevears, Tasmania, Australia. The figures are based on a 30-year period (1990–2020) to provide a reliable average.
Monthly hours of sunshine
If you're visiting Rosevears, timing is key. In January, you can enjoy up to 286 hours of sunshine, while the shorter days of June provide just 136 hours. The total annual amount of sun is 2594 hours.
Daily hours of sunshine
Seasonal changes in sunshine hours are quite obvious in Rosevears. While January receives considerable daily sunshine with up to 9.5 hours, June marks the darkest time of the year, where sunshine is scarce with only 4.5 hours of sunlight per day.
Rosevears’s total hours of sunshine compared to other major cities
Rosevears enjoys an average of 2594 hours of sunshine annually. Let’s compare this with some popular tourist destinations:
The city of Rome, Italy, experiences 2470 hours of sunshine annually, adding to its charm as a year-round tourist destination.
In contrast, Tromsø , Norway, receives only about 1270 hours of sunshine per year, known for the polar night with no sunlight for weeks during winter.
In Shanghai, China, the annual average sunshine is 1780 hours, with cloudier weather in summer.
Perth, Australia, enjoys 3180 hours of sunshine annually, the highest among major Australian cities.
Other climate information
August, Rosevears’s wettest month, receives 60 mm of rainfall and has a maximum daytime temperature of 13°C. During the driest month March you can expect a temperature of 21°C.
